Does intelligence require biology?

Intelligence does not require biology, but biology provides a specific kind of intelligence shaped by evolution, emotion, and physical experience. What we are seeing with AI is the emergence of a different kind of intelligence—one not shaped by biological evolution but by the principles of information processing.

Biological intelligence is characterized by its efficiency, adaptability, and emotional depth. It evolved to solve survival problems in a physical environment. Digital intelligence, on the other hand, is characterized by its speed, precision, and scalability. It is evolving to solve information problems in a digital environment.

The key insight is that these are not competing forms of intelligence but complementary ones. Just as the development of the neocortex did not eliminate the older parts of the brain but built upon them, digital intelligence will not replace biological intelligence but extend and amplify it.

The proof of this lies in the different strengths of human and artificial intelligence. Humans excel at creativity, empathy, and contextual understanding. AI excels at pattern recognition, data processing, and logical consistency. These differences reflect the different conditions under which each form of intelligence developed.

Can AI discover truths humans missed?

Absolutely, and it already has. AI's ability to detect patterns in vast datasets allows it to identify correlations and insights that are beyond human perception. This is not because AI is "smarter" than humans but because it processes information differently.

Human perception is filtered by biological limitations, cognitive biases, and cultural conditioning. AI perception, while not free of its own limitations (primarily those built into its training data), operates on a different scale and with different filters. This allows it to see patterns that are invisible to humans.

What's particularly exciting is the potential for AI to discover truths not just about the external world but about consciousness itself. By analyzing patterns in human thought, emotion, and behavior, AI could reveal insights into the nature of mind that have eluded us for millennia.

The proof of this lies in the growing number of scientific discoveries made with the assistance of AI. From protein folding to astronomical phenomena, from medical diagnoses to climate modeling, AI is helping humans see further and deeper than ever before. These are not just incremental improvements but qualitative leaps in our understanding of reality.

Are we teaching AI... or is AI teaching us how we think?

Both are true, and this reciprocal relationship is precisely what makes AI so transformative. In teaching AI, we are forced to make explicit what has been implicit in our thinking. We must articulate the rules, patterns, and assumptions that normally operate beneath our awareness.

This process of externalizing our cognition reveals to us the nature of our own minds. We discover biases we didn't know we had, patterns we didn't realize we followed, assumptions we didn't know we were making. In this way, AI becomes a mirror that reflects our own cognitive processes back to us.

At the same time, AI is teaching us new ways to think. Its ability to process information differently, to find connections across disparate domains, to generate novel combinations of ideas—all of these expand our cognitive toolkit and show us new pathways of thought.

The proof of this lies in the experience of anyone who has worked closely with AI systems. They invariably report not just that they are teaching the AI, but that the AI is teaching them—about their subject matter, about their own thinking processes, and about the nature of intelligence itself.
